Changelog (week 14): Renamed GREENHOUSE_DRIFT_TOLERANCE to SENSOR_DRIFT_BAND in the Fernvale controller, since the old name implied a single sensor rather than the full humidity array. Migration is automatic, but local env files need the telemetry uploader's credential refreshed. Add the line below to your env file after the rename.

secret setting of fawig-tawip: RELAY_SECRET3=e04

Leadership Review Briefing — Launch Plan for Orvalla Suite

Finance colleagues, the Orvalla Suite launch remains scheduled for the second quarter, with staged rollout beginning in the Karsten district. Provisional spend is tracking four percent under the approved envelope, though localisation costs may rise. Please validate the hedging assumptions before sign-off. The note that follows outlines sensitive commercial intentions and must stay within this group.

management briefing: Only 33 of the 504 pilot accounts renewed Holox, so a churn review is set for August 1. Fenysix Logistics is in early talks to buy Zoroxix Group for about $459.9 million.

## Onboarding: CycleFlow Rebalancer

CycleFlow moves bikes between stations in the fictional city of Varn Harbor. Core service: the Dispatcher. It pulls dock occupancy every two minutes, scores stations, and emits van routes. You own the scoring module first. Setup: clone the repo, run the bootstrap script, start the local stack. The Dispatcher needs a credential for the internal StationFeed API before it returns anything useful. Don't commit it. Rotate quarterly per team policy. Use the key below for local dev.

app token of fajop-fahif = qvz4-AnML

As discussed at last week's sync: all SQL files under /migrations now pass through the Lintwell ruleset before merge. Rules cover naming conventions, forbidden full-table scans in seeded views, and mandatory rollback blocks. The linter validates statements against a live schema rather than static parsing, so it needs a real database to introspect. We maintain a dedicated, throwaway lint schema for this — never point the linter at production. The linter reads its target from the connection configured below.

replica DSN, tahog-yaweg: mongodb://istix_svc:Aw@db-4c6e.zemvargrid.test:5432/tamath